Be cautious not to price yourself out of the marketplace when you establish the rent for your furnished flat. If you set the rent too high, you may not be able to lease the apartment to anyone. You may be better off to sell or store them and rent the flat unfurnished, if you are concerned about your furnishings. In general, the rent should be set by you based on your expenses keep and to possess the property, including the furnishings, plus your desired rate of return on your own investment. For example, to make $5,000 per year on the property, the yearly rent you need if it costs you $15,000 per year to own and maintain the property, and should be $20,000, or month. about $1,675 per Compare that price to other rents in the region, taking into account the attributes and furnishings of your property, and charge rent which will meet your needs still be competitive.

It's wise to provide the tenant with an itemized list of the things included in the apartment lease when renting a furnished flat to protect your investment. Be very special; record the number of plates, bowls, and cups, as an example, and describe items as correctly as possible. List the replacement cost of each thing if it is damaged beyond ordinary wear and tear, or if the renter chooses the piece with him when he moves out. Indicate if the tenant will need to pay you for the things, or if the replacement cost will be taken out of the security deposit. Have so there are no surprises when the lease comes to an end the tenant sign a copy of this stock.

If you rent a home or apartment that is furnished, whether it includes only some basic furniture or is fully furnished with furniture, linens, electronics, and accessories, you can charge renters rent that is higher. You had to buy the items which are furnishing the house, and will have to replace those things if they may be damaged or destroyed. A monthly rent that is higher will recoup those costs. It is up to you as the landlord to determine how much more you need to charge for the furnishings, but usually owners will base the increased cost on the state and style of the furnishings. For instance, a property that includes a brand-new, modern living room set is worth more than one that contains pieces that are mismatched with frayed seams.
In addition to or instead of a higher rent for a furnished flat, you could request a higher security deposit on the lease. Collecting more cash up front can assist you to cover the costs of replacing or repairing the things in the furnished flat if they're damaged. Check with your state laws before collecting the security deposit, though. Some states have laws regulating security deposits and what landlords can charge. If you do not want to contain it in the security deposit, you could also charge a different cleaning fee for the rental, to cover the costs of cleaning furniture, bedding, drapes and other items.
Plans change. Someone gets sick and can not make the trip. There is a hurricane at the vacation destination. An airline cancels a flight. The cancellation policy is an essential component of any holiday lease. It should clarify any deadlines connected with the removal, the conditions under which a cancellation can be made, and the associated charges.

Times and the dates of departure and arrival are spelled out in great specificity in the vacation rental lease. Vacationers are coming and going every week--sometimes every few days--and the units must be cleaned in between stays. To avert vacancy between stays, the time between check-in and checkout is normally a comparatively short window. And because some vacationers rely on air transportation, there are sometimes last minute requests to arrive or depart early or late. It's, thus, vital that you include eventuality requests in the lease, signifying both a procedure and a price to change agreed upon strategies.
